Overall Meaning

The lyrics to Cassie Dasilva's "Season's Greetings" convey a sentiment of being excited for the holiday season and the prospect of spending it with the person she cares about. Throughout the song, Dasilva describes the traditions that she looks forward to partaking in every year such as watching the snowfall, decorating the tree, hanging stockings, and drinking cinnamon and cider. However, what she truly wants for the holiday season is to spend it with her loved one, making new memories and starting new traditions together.


The chorus of the song further emphasizes the desire for togetherness during the holidays, as Dasilva wishes her loved one greetings for any and all holidays they may celebrate, regardless of religion or tradition. She just wants to be with the person she cares about and create new memories that they can share for years to come.


Overall, the lyrics to "Season's Greetings" are a warm and heartfelt reminder of what truly matters during the holiday season - the people we love and the memories we create with them.
